The OA delves into the inexplicable reappearance of Prairie Johnson. Having gone missing seven years ago, the previously blind Johnson returns home, now in her 20s and her sight restored. While many believe she is a miracle, others worry that she could be dangerous.

When did 'The OA' premiere?

'The OA' premiered on December 16, 2016.

Who created 'The OA'?

'The OA' was created by Brit Marling and Zal Batmanglij.

What is the genre of 'The OA'?

'The OA' is a mystery drama television series.

Who were the lead actors in 'The OA'?

The lead actors in 'The OA' were Brit Marling and Emory Cohen.

Where was 'The OA' filmed?

'The OA' was filmed in New York City and Eastern Europe.

Who played the role of Prairie Johnson in 'The OA'?

Brit Marling played the role of Prairie Johnson in 'The OA'.

What is the plot of 'The OA'?

'The OA' is about a young woman named Prairie Johnson who returns home after being missing for seven years, with new abilities that she can't explain.

What is the significance of the title 'The OA'?

The title 'The OA' stands for "original angel", which is a reference to the main character Prairie Johnson and her supernatural abilities.

How many episodes are there in season one of 'The OA'?

There are eight episodes in season one of 'The OA'.

Who played the role of Steve Winchell in 'The OA'?

Patrick Gibson played the role of Steve Winchell in 'The OA'.

What was the critical reception of 'The OA'?

The critical reception of 'The OA' was mixed, with some critics praising its unique storytelling and others criticizing its convoluted plot.

What inspired the creation of 'The OA'?

The creators of 'The OA', Brit Marling and Zal Batmanglij, drew inspiration from a variety of sources, including near-death experiences, Persian mysticism, and science fiction.
